On the morning of March 19th, Lionel Messi scored the opening goal when Inter Miami faced Nashville in the second leg of the Round of 16 of the Concacaf Club Cup. This was Leo's 900th career goal. |
![]() |
Messi's historic goal came in the 7th minute. Receiving an assist from Sergio Reguilon, the Argentinian forward skillfully bypassed the opposing defense before slotting the ball into the net, marking a memorable milestone in his career spanning more than two decades. |
![]() |
However, that was the best Inter Miami could do in this match. Messi's brilliance wasn't enough for the home team to overcome their opponent, even though Inter Miami were considered the much stronger side. |
![]() |
In the 74th minute, Nashville unexpectedly equalized 1-1 after Cristian Espinoza capitalized on a mistake by the Inter Miami defense. Goalkeeper Dayne St. Clair was at fault for missing the punch, allowing Espinoza to easily tap the ball into the net. |
![]() |
The match ended in a 1-1 draw, resulting in Inter Miami's bitter elimination due to the away goals rule. The two teams had drawn 0-0 in the first leg, so the second leg result allowed Nashville to advance to the quarterfinals. |
![]() |
Messi couldn't hide his disappointment after the match. The Concacaf Champions Cup is the highest-level club competition in North American soccer, and also an opportunity for Inter Miami to win a major title in the first half of the season. |
![]() |
Inter Miami have also failed to win in their last three games (all draws), indicating an unstable start to the season. |
